phantomrider1978 Posted January 11, 2008 Share Posted January 11, 2008 hello all, i am having trouble installing Iatkos v1.0 leopard on my machine. I had it install and reboot with it going to the desktop. I used it and everything worked. On shutting down and going back to use my system later on, it was as if the OS was never installed. I am using a MSI 945GM3-F, a Maxtor 150gb SATA2 harddrive, 2gb of Corsair Ram (2x1024) DDR2 533mhz, and an Intel 3.0ghz CPU. I had 10.4.9 installed previously on this partion with everything working and no problems. I was not aware that doing an update to the OS would cause it to crash; my doing so caused a blinking icon and no OS. Now, i decided to go with Iatkos. I go through the Iatkos install process and it says that the install was a success, then it goes to reboot. When i let it reboot and go through darwin, i get this error: System Config File '/com.apple.boot.plist' not found Does anyone have any idea as to what i may be doing wrong? I know that this OS will install on this mobo. Like i said, i had 10.4.9 on it before, i just would really like to be current with this wonderful OS. Any help would be greatly appreciated.
